A high-quality vinyl pool liner can last 10 to 15 years with proper maintenance. However, factors like poor water chemistry, constant UV exposure, heavy use, or harsh weather can reduce its lifespan to as little as five to nine years. You should consider replacing your liner when you notice significant fading, discoloration, wrinkling, cracking, or multiple tears. If the liner is heavily damaged, it's best to have a professional inspect it.

Pool repair costs come in all shapes and sizes, just like pools. Understanding the potential costs involved in repairing a pool can help you prepare your budget appropriately. Some of the most common pool repairs include:

  • Draining, refilling, and fixing leaks: $520–$4,060

  • Repairing the filter pump motor: $50–$300

  • Repairing the skimmer: $50–$300

  • Pump replacement: $700–$1,300

  • Drain repair: $400–$700

  • Beam crack repair: $75 per linear foot

  • Heater repair: $160–$730

You can find pool patches that advertise a quick curing time if you’re in a hurry (about three to four hours.) However, it’s best to let the area cure for about 24 hours before jumping back into your pool. Follow the manufacturer’s instructions that come with your patch.
